Responsibilities & Context

  • Manage complete documentation and processing for Japan visa applications, including Tourist, Business, Student, Work, Skilled Worker, and Dependent visas.
  • Review, verify, and prepare visa documents in strict compliance with the Embassy of Japan, Immigration Bureau of Japan, and VFS Global requirements.
  • Provide expert guidance to applicants on visa eligibility, required documents, and application procedures.
  • Accurately complete and review Japan visa application forms and supporting documentation.
  • Communicate professionally with Japanese embassies, consulates, visa centers, employers, and educational institutions as required.
  • Translate and interpret visa-related documents and correspondence between Japanese and English.
  • Track and monitor application progress and ensure timely submission and follow-ups.
  • Maintain strict confidentiality and proper record-keeping of applicant data.
  • Stay updated on the latest Japan visa policies, immigration laws, and documentation changes.
  • Resolve documentation issues and provide solutions to minimize application delays or rejections.
